GGuest UserThis is a bit of a special place. The hotel is right at its own private beach. It‘s very isolated from everything else which can be nice if you don‘t want to leave the hotel at all. We wanted to go to the town some evenings and that is a bit of a challenge. You first have to take a golf car (which only runs until 10pm) and then change into a tricycle. The tricycles won‘t go directly to the hotel because the last bit of the road is too steep and winded. The other option is to walk along the beach for 20 minutes instead of using the golf car for the last bit, which we did a couple of times. It‘s not too dangerous but there are stray dogs. The food in the hotel restaurant was Italian and just ok, nothing amazing. The service was not great. Two women seem to know how to run a hotel but the rest of the staff were rather useless. They often seemed annoyed, even when we were just ordering food. We once asked about the zipline that is literally next door and they didn‘t know anything about it (price, time, how to get there). They organised a tour for us, which was great, but messed up the booking somehow so the tour guide thought we were only two people instead of four, which resulted in less food for lunch. And then they even charged us more for the tour. Our room was fine. Clean and no bugs. Yes, you can hear everything but we didn‘t mind that. The room was only made up on request though. The whole area is beautiful but there were a few things that annoyed us. So I wouldn‘t come back.

What is the average price of a hotel in Palawan for this weekend?

According to the latest 12-month data from Trip.com, the average price for a 3-star hotel in Palawan this weekend is AU$ 127 per night. For a 4-star hotel, the average cost is AU$ 280 per night. If you're looking for a luxury experience, 5-star hotels in Palawan this weekend typically cost AU$ 1,151 per night.

How much do hotels in Palawan cost per day during weekdays?

Based on the latest 12-month data from Trip.com, the average price for a 3-star hotel in Palawan during weekdays is AU$ 126 per night. For a 4-star hotel, you can expect to pay around AU$ 276 per night. If you're seeking a luxury stay, 5-star hotels in Palawan generally cost AU$ 1,148 per night on weekdays.
